what are you? (your land, my land)
A look at the American Dream and American stereotyping, this work fuses images of orientalist and black collectibles with text from Woody Guthrie's This Land is Your Land along with a series of questions frequently asked of people with ethnically ambiguous looks. The oil portraits feature two young Americans of partial Asian and black ancestry.
